Abandoned Land Execution Begins

Lahan telantar
Summary

Local governments started revoking forest concession permits from corporations, including Central Sulawesi Provincial Government which revoked forest concession rights (HPH) from four companies. Central Sulawesi Governor M. Ridha Saleh said the effort follows up President Joko Widodo's (Jokowi) order.

"It's in line with the central government's policy to revoke mining and forestry business permits (IUP) and plantation concessions (HGU) that are problematic," Ridha said on Wednesday. The four companies whose licenses were revoked are PT Pasuruan Furnindo Industri with an HPH area of ​​47,915 hectares, PT Riu Mamba Karya Sentosa with (34,610 hectares), PT Kawisan Central Asia (​​3,444 hectares), and PT Tamako Graha Krida (​​7,895 hectares).
